TL;DR Summary

President-elect Donald Trump's proposal to impose sweeping tariffs on all imported goods, including a 60% tariff on Chinese products, is expected to face legal challenges and congressional pushback. While Trump claims he can unilaterally impose these tariffs, legal experts argue that Congress holds the constitutional power to enact tariffs, though it has delegated some authority to the president for national security and emergency purposes. The Supreme Court, with its conservative majority, may scrutinize Trump's use of executive power, especially under the 'major questions' and 'nondelegation' doctrines. Businesses and industry groups are preparing to challenge the tariffs legally and lobby Congress to limit presidential tariff powers.
